Polüestereetrite refer to a class of polymers characterized by the presence of both ester and ether linkages within their molecular structure. These linkages contribute to a range of physical and chemical properties, making them versatile materials for various applications. The ester groups typically provide rigidity and strength, while the ether groups often impart flexibility and chemical resistance. The precise arrangement and proportion of these functional groups dictate the final properties of the polüestereetrite, allowing for the tailoring of materials for specific uses.
